2016-2018: The Rise of 1080p and 144Hz Monitors
During this period, 1080p resolution remained the standard for most gaming monitors, offering a good balance between image quality and affordability. The introduction of 144Hz refresh rates marked a significant improvement, providing smoother gameplay and reducing motion blur. Gamers began to prioritize settings such as refresh rate, response time, and adaptive sync technologies like FreeSync and G-Sync to minimize screen tearing and input lag.
2019-2021: Higher Resolutions and Faster Refresh Rates
By 2019, 1440p (Quad HD) monitors gained popularity, offering sharper images suitable for immersive gaming experiences. Simultaneously, 165Hz to 240Hz monitors became available, catering to competitive gamers seeking ultra-smooth visuals. Adjustable settings such as overdrive and black equalizers allowed players to fine-tune contrast and response times, optimizing visibility and reaction times during fast-paced matches.
2022-2024: The Advent of 4K and OLED Displays
The gaming industry saw a surge in 4K monitors with high refresh rates, combining stunning visuals with fluid motion. OLED technology introduced deeper blacks and better contrast, enhancing overall image quality. Gaming monitor settings evolved to include HDR calibration, color accuracy adjustments, and variable refresh rate (VRR) options, all aimed at delivering an immersive and responsive gaming experience.

Key Settings for Peak Gaming Performance
- Refresh Rate: Higher refresh rates (144Hz and above) provide smoother gameplay.
- Response Time: Lower response times (1-2ms) reduce motion blur and ghosting.
- Adaptive Sync: Technologies like FreeSync and G-Sync eliminate screen tearing.
- Brightness and Contrast: Proper calibration enhances visibility in dark and bright scenes.
- Color Settings: Accurate color calibration improves immersion and visual fidelity.
- HDR: High Dynamic Range enhances contrast and color depth for realistic visuals.
